The Best Old-Fashioned Salmon Patties Recipe

This salmon patties recipe turns canned salmon into crispy, golden-brown bites that taste like they're straight from a seaside café. They're ready in under 30 minutes and use pantry staples you probably already have!

Ingredients

  • 1 can salmon 14.5 oz, drained and flaked
  • 2 large eggs
  • ¼ cup bread crumbs
  • ¼ cup dry potato flakes
  • ¼ cup finely diced red onion
  • Juice of ½ a lemon about 2 tablespoons
  • 5 dashes hot sauce
  • ¼ teaspoon garlic powder
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Lemon wedges and/or tartar sauce for serving
  • sal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. In a medium bowl, combine the canned salmon, eggs, breadcrumbs, potato flakes, red onion, lemon juice, hot sauce,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Mix everything together until well combined.
  2. Form the salmon mixture into patties using about ¼ cup for each. Shape into balls, then gently press to form patties about ½ inch thick. Place the formed patties on a plate or baking sheet.
  3. Heat a large skillet over medium heat and add 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Place the patties in the skillet, making sure not to overcrowd the pan (cook about half at a time). Cook for 5 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crispy.
  4. Add more oil to the skillet as needed and cook the remaining patties.
  5. Transfer the cooked patties to a paper towel-lined plate. Serve immediately while hot and crispy, with lemon wedges and tartar sauce on the side.

Notes

  • Breadcrumb alternatives: Use panko, crushed crackers, or almond flour for a different texture or dietary preference.
  • Patties can be baked or air-fried for a healthier option without sacrificing crispness.
  • For a gluten-free version, use gluten-free breadcrumbs or crushed rice cakes for a gluten-free version.
  • These patties taste great hot, warm, or even at room temperature for versatile serving options.
